Best High Schools in Columbia County, NY

Columbia County, NY has 14 high schools with 5,575 students. Below are the top high schools based on their actual test performance displayed alongside our projected performance for their socioeconomic status and the Teacher Grade we assign based on expected performance. On average, high schools in Columbia County score 84% on their proficiency tests, and we project and average score of 73%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, high schools in Columbia County greatly exceed expectations.

Best Middle Schools in Columbia County, NY

Columbia County, NY has 7 middle schools with 3,131 students. Below are the top middle schools based on their actual test performance displayed alongside our projected performance for their socioeconomic status and the Teacher Grade we assign based on expected performance. On average, middle schools in Columbia County score 41% on their proficiency tests, and we project and average score of 47%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, middle schools in Columbia County don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Columbia County, NY

County-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.

Community Factors

Columbia County, NY has a total population of 61,570 with 17%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 92%, and 38%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
